Overview

We are seeking a Data Services Project Manager to join our expanding team in the UK. The ideal candidate will be a key member of the Quest Professional Services Organization (PSO) with experience in delivering enterprise solutions which govern and drive the use of high value, trusted and reliable data to enterprise customers. Our product lines provide robust solutions to companies looking to better manage and take advantage of their data and IT assets.  In the role of Project Manager, you will define the strategy and execution for the delivery of our solution. You will exhibit enthusiasm for building, developing, and leading project teams. Working in this customer-facing Project Manager role you must have strong technical, communication, collaboration, and leadership skills. 

The primary focus will be to plan, direct, coordinate, and lead activities of multiple projects simultaneously to ensure smooth implementation of deliverables committed to and customers’ goals and objectives are accomplished within the prescribed timeframe and budget parameters, while effectively advocating on behalf of customers to resolve issues promptly ensuring excellent customer service.   

Responsibilities

  • Overall responsibility for delivering customer projects on schedule and on budget. 
  • Establish overall project schedules and implementation plans, and along with management, determine necessary resource staffing for the project 
  • Maintain relationships with key internal and external stakeholders, lead internal and customer meetings, share meeting documentation and ensure rigorous follow-up
  • Become a trusted advisor to customers on Data Governance based initiatives.
  • Continually seek to improve the Services-Process within both the client and Quest..  

Qualifications

  • Bachelor’s degree in a related field, or equivalent work experience. 
  • Minimum 5 to 10 years experience in leading technical projects, process/resource management consulting, and/or customer relationship management.  
  • Direct experience in Data Governance solutions. 
  • Ability to manage and conduct resource requirements analysis. 
  • Ability to interface with all levels within the organization. 
  • Understanding and familiarity with project management methodologies and experience leading projects. 
  • Ability to travel up to 25%. 

Preferences 

  • Good working knowledge of Data Intelligence solutions including data catalog, data lineage and data quality automation combine with data stewardship and governance, automated data value scoring and data marketplace solutions. 
  • Demonstrated experience in leading enterprise-scale software deployments on behalf of a software Vendor. 
  • Strong organizational skills, ability to work independently and manage multiple projects simultaneously across EMEA. 
  • Prince II or PMP certification. 
  • Preferred Certifications in ITIL. 
  • Proven ability to influence others and demonstrated leadership and management skills. 
  • Software-specific working knowledge required of the following: Salesforce, Visio, and Microsoft Office Suite (sophisticated user level). 
  • Proficient in project management tools (e.g., MS Project, Jira, Trello, Asana). 
  • Customer Success/ Support background. 
  • Professional Service Practice leadership experience. 
  • Fluent in both spoken & written English (Other European languages such as German would be useful). 
  • This person will need to reside in the UK and be able to travel across Europe.
